No injuries reported in NOLA streetcar collision

NEW ORLEANS, LA – A streetcar collided with a sedan in downtown New Orleans on Friday.

WGNO reports that eyewitnesses saw the streetcar push the car approximately 20 feet away.

Police say the accident occurred near the intersection of Claiborne Avenue and Canal Street. They have not commented on how the crash happened but did verify that nobody was injured.

A full investigation of the collision is underway.
